Homes Not Shelters

Members of Inspirations and other community members created a non-functional installation piece made with a variety of materials such as recycled wood, ceramics and other visual media, based on their concept of the kitchen table. The symbolic significance of this concept to the movement against poverty and homelessness will be explored and addressed in this piece, with the completed installation occupying a space of approximately 6’x 8’x 5’.

Photo: Lise Beaudry

Artists: Natalie Wood, Grace Channer

Community Partners: Inspirations and 761 Community Development Corporation
